Eric Shi Location
Mountain View, CA, US
Eric Shi Work
- 2017 - now Principal Software Engineer Manager @ Microsoft
- 2014 - 2017 Senior Software Engineer @ Microsoft
- 2006 - 2014 Senior Development Lead @ Microsoft
Eric Shi Education
Northeastern University (CN)
Master's degree (Computer Science)
1999 - 2006
Northeastern University (CN)
1999 - 2006
Eric Shi Skills
Eric Shi Summary
Eric Shi, based in Mountain View, CA, US, is currently a Principal Software Engineer Manager at Microsoft. Eric Shi brings experience from previous roles at Microsoft. Eric Shi holds a 1999 - 2006 Master's degree in Computer Science @ Northeastern University (CN). With a robust skill set that includes C#, Software Development, Agile Methodologies, .NET, Software Engineering and more. Eric Shi has 3 emails and 3 mobile phone numbers on RocketReach.